Hi,

Is there any way to define a SQL stored function that inserts a row in a
table and returns the serial generated?

CREATE TABLE matchmaking_session
( session_id bigint NOT NULL DEFAULT
nextval('seq_matchmaking_session_id'), ...
);

CREATE FUNCTION create_matchmaking_sesssion(...) RETURNS bigint
AS $$ INSERT INTO matchmaking_session(...)   VALUES (...)   RETURNING session_id;
$$ LANGUAGE SQL;
2008-01-10 22:08:48 EST ERROR:  return type mismatch in function
declared to return bigint
2008-01-10 22:08:48 EST DETAIL:  Function's final statement must be a
SELECT.
2008-01-10 22:08:48 EST CONTEXT:  SQL function
"create_matchmaking_sesssion"

I can easily convert this code into a PL/pgSQL function, but I'm
thinking that pure SQL is more natural (and faster?) for such a stored
function.
